What companies run services between London, England and St Thomas More Language College,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Embankment station to Sloane Square station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£1–7 and the journey takes 7 min. Alternatively, Arriva UK operates a bus from Piccadilly Circus to Sloane Square every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£1–3 and the journey takes 16 min.
